A Hall sensor array magnetic field measurement system consists of 16 HHP-MU [1] Hall sensors powered by a Keithley 6220 precision current source, which has been built and deployed at SSRF [2]. The voltages of the 16 sensors are sampled by 4 NI PCI-4462 and further converted to the magnetic field strength. The sensors mounted on a high-precision three-dimensional translating stage are used to scan the surface of a magnet block with the step-length of 1 mm. The surface field distributions of the magnet blocks within an in-vacuum undulator are obtainable using this system. Based on the data measured, the magnet blocks are sorted and installed on the undulator girders. The magnetic measurement results of this undulator indicate that this sorting strategy works well.
